Carology.tv is a sociological experiment about our relationship to cars.

This site will engage America in dialogue that reveals one of the most common threads that connects us all – a cultural attachment to cars, trucks and motorcycles. We’ll use this collective conversation as the first step in a scientific process to evaluate, validate, learn about and define the current state of car culture as expressed by the foremost American auto experts… you, the Carology.tv visitors.

Pontiac Heaven 2009

by Summer. Posted under Muscle Cars, Pop Culture.

The 11th annual PONTIAC HEAVEN coming to Speedworld Dragstrip in Wittman AZ, APRIL 4-5 2009 Gates open at 6am Early parking for racers/show entrants and swap set up 6-8am Show sign up 8-11am First car down the track 9am Parade noon Eliminations 1pm Exhibitions/time runs throughout the day Swap meet all day
